    TLC5620ID Frequently Asked Questions (FAQs)

    • The recommended power-on sequence is to apply VCC first, followed by VREF, and then the analog input signal. This ensures proper device operation and prevents latch-up.
    • To ensure accurate conversions, it's essential to provide a stable and noise-free power supply, use a high-quality analog input signal, and ensure proper PCB layout and grounding. Additionally, consider using a voltage reference with low noise and high stability.
    • The maximum clock frequency for the TLC5620ID is 20 MHz. Exceeding this frequency may result in reduced performance, increased power consumption, or even device failure.
    • Yes, the TLC5620ID can be used in multi-channel applications. However, it's essential to ensure proper channel-to-channel isolation, use separate analog input signals for each channel, and consider using a separate voltage reference for each channel.
    • To handle overvoltage conditions, use external voltage clamping devices, such as zener diodes or transient voltage suppressors, to protect the TLC5620ID from voltage spikes or surges. Additionally, consider using a voltage regulator to regulate the power supply voltage.
